The 0533967 Trip Rod Nut is a critical replacement for maintaining reliable air motor operation in PowrCoat series sprayers. Air motor components are subject to wear from continuous cycling and vibration. A worn or damaged trip rod nut can lead to inconsistent motor timing, air valve sticking, and reduced system performance. The PowrCoat Series should receive air motor service when the detent mechanism shows signs of wear or if motor cycling becomes erratic. When servicing, care must be taken not to damage the plated surface of the trip rod, as this can result in erratic air motor operation. Regular maintenance and use of OEM replacement parts help ensure long-term reliability.
